Skip to content

Commit 5fb15bc

Browse files
authored
2 parents 29b0d66 + d324767 commit 5fb15bc

File tree

249 files changed

+122124
-1150
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

249 files changed

+122124
-1150
lines changed

.github/workflows/request-cli-integ-test.yml

+1-1
Original file line numberDiff line numberDiff line change
@@ -19,7 +19,7 @@ jobs:
1919
persist-credentials: false
2020
- name: Find changed cli files
2121
id: changed-cli-files
22-
uses: tj-actions/changed-files@a29e8b565651ce417abb5db7164b4a2ad8b6155c
22+
uses: tj-actions/changed-files@03334d095e2739fa9ac4034ec16f66d5d01e9eba
2323
with:
2424
base_sha: ${{ github.event.pull_request.base.sha }}
2525
files_yaml: |

CHANGELOG.v2.alpha.md

+9
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,15 @@
22

33
All notable changes to this project will be documented in this file. See [standard-version](https://github.com/conventional-changelog/standard-version) for commit guidelines.
44

5+
## [2.144.0-alpha.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.143.1-alpha.0...v2.144.0-alpha.0) (2024-05-31)
6+
7+
8+
### Features
9+
10+
* **apprunner:** add kmsKey property for the AppRunner Service class ([#30352](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30352)) ([0c1aeb6](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/0c1aeb6d6d9b9d72624a394fff45e65dfb94b733)), closes [#30365](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30365)
11+
* **ivs-alpha:** support advanced channel type ([#30086](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30086)) ([544e54a](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/544e54abb0985e69bb615fd3c9c47e4067bb17d8)), closes [#30075](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30075)
12+
* **neptune:** add copyTagsToSnapshot property to the DatabaseCluster Construct ([#30092](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30092)) ([ba8edb3](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/ba8edb3e16e3b7c72bb2a38bb3318969e0e9f054)), closes [#30087](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30087)
13+
514
## [2.143.1-alpha.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.143.0-alpha.0...v2.143.1-alpha.0) (2024-05-30)
615

716
## [2.143.0-alpha.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.142.1-alpha.0...v2.143.0-alpha.0) (2024-05-23)

CHANGELOG.v2.md

+24
Original file line numberDiff line numberDiff line change
@@ -2,6 +2,30 @@
22

33
All notable changes to this project will be documented in this file. See [standard-version](https://github.com/conventional-changelog/standard-version) for commit guidelines.
44

5+
## [2.144.0](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.143.1...v2.144.0) (2024-05-31)
6+
7+
8+
### Features
9+
10+
* **appconfig:** add grantReadConfig method to Environment Construct ([#30180](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30180)) ([c8f2646](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/c8f2646fc903114c7819e4167b8f38436af91ee1)), closes [#28585](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/28585)
11+
* **dynamodb:** add resource polices for table ([#30251](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30251)) ([7dc6d27](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/7dc6d275fe5d3d1d08f7202a6854d71c3cf40780))
12+
* **ec2:** support `instanceInitiatedShutdownBehavior` for EC2 instance ([#30160](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30160)) ([c073617](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/c07361743bb880c78073684e1b0881daff57ea5b)), closes [#30164](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30164)
13+
* **ecs-patterns:** allow custom container name for Scheduled ecs and fargate tasks ([#30357](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30357)) ([f54a945](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/f54a945d6d41153ea632538d390a0117f496b285)), closes [#30281](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30281) [#27515](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/27515)
14+
* **lambda:** allow running a build file ([#30196](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30196)) ([89042c4](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/89042c41c80678a65b57e0543eac9d305a5f48b5)), closes [#18470](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/18470)
15+
* **stepfunctions-tasks:** add workerType and numberOfWorkers to GlueStartJobRun class ([#30319](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30319)) ([b17dfe7](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/b17dfe744b365a886d807f2df06ee5f0303ef811)), closes [#12757](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/12757)
16+
* update L1 CloudFormation resource definitions ([#30354](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30354)) ([ede0917](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/ede09175b54c0790af1ba75d9a1de151fbd2357f))
17+
* **stepfunctions-tasks:** support for the step functions mediaconvert optimized integration for createJob api ([#30300](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30300)) ([823cab3](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/823cab30553b1045dab049a0257d21408dbce3f5)), closes [#30299](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30299)
18+
19+
20+
### Bug Fixes
21+
22+
* **ecs:** removed omitEmptyArray for placementConstraints ([#27555](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/27555)) ([#30382](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30382)) ([8b234b7](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/8b234b71f2bbfec8ceca4e062674290eb51c8c9b)), closes [/j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/pull/27572#issuecomment-1766287866](https://github.com/aws//j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/pull/27572/issues/issuecomment-1766287866) [/j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/pull/28431#issuecomment-1865233495](https://github.com/aws//j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/pull/28431/issues/issuecomment-1865233495)
23+
* **eks:** add tag update support for eks cluster ([#30123](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30123)) ([8c39e81](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/8c39e8161970705c76f93ec99934f9b3b76da294)), closes [#19388](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/19388)
24+
* **fsx:** no validation error when `hour` property set to 24 in the `LustreMaintenanceTime` class. ([#30342](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30342)) ([6301a9a](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/6301a9aaa7205ccbb0bdc93ce85bd8aa78dd742a)), closes [#30341](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30341)
25+
* **lambda:** use enum values for applicationLogLevel and systemLogLevel ([#29904](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/29904)) ([3f53a45](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/3f53a4551ea7d4f2b41d062b0220e071f219207f))
26+
* **s3:** publicReadAccess causes deployment failure due to access denied 403 ([#29632](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/29632)) ([4bf6fad](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/4bf6fad3aa3fe1dc95ede8c11bacae4fac3096f4))
27+
* **stepfunctions:** cannot use intrinsic functions in Fail state ([#30210](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30210)) ([81a558f](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/commit/81a558feeb8309c221e85b5ad9a17340035620f9)), closes [#30063](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/issues/30063)
28+
529
## [2.143.1](https://github.com/aws/aws-cdk/compare/v2.143.0...v2.143.1) (2024-05-30)
630

731

packages/@aws-cdk-testing/framework-integ/test/aws-appconfig/test/integ.environment-grant.js.snapshot/appconfigenvironmentDefaultTestDeployAssert75BD28E7.assets.json

+19
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-appconfig/test/integ.environment-grant.js.snapshot/appconfigenvironmentDefaultTestDeployAssert75BD28E7.template.json

+36
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-appconfig/test/integ.environment-grant.js.snapshot/aws-appconfig-environment-grant.assets.json

+19
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,107 @@
1+
{
2+
"Resources": {
3+
"MyApplicationForEnv1F597ED9": {
4+
"Type": "AWS::AppConfig::Application",
5+
"Properties": {
6+
"Name": "AppForEnvTest"
7+
}
8+
},
9+
"MyEnvironment465E4DEA": {
10+
"Type": "AWS::AppConfig::Environment",
11+
"Properties": {
12+
"ApplicationId": {
13+
"Ref": "MyApplicationForEnv1F597ED9"
14+
},
15+
"Name": "awsappconfigenvironmentgrant-MyEnvironment-6CC47125"
16+
}
17+
},
18+
"MyUserDC45028B": {
19+
"Type": "AWS::IAM::User"
20+
},
21+
"MyUserDefaultPolicy7B897426": {
22+
"Type": "AWS::IAM::Policy",
23+
"Properties": {
24+
"PolicyDocument": {
25+
"Statement": [
26+
{
27+
"Action": [
28+
"appconfig:GetLatestConfiguration",
29+
"appconfig:StartConfigurationSession"
30+
],
31+
"Effect": "Allow",
32+
"Resource": {
33+
"Fn::Join": [
34+
"",
35+
[
36+
"arn:",
37+
{
38+
"Ref": "AWS::Partition"
39+
},
40+
":appconfig:",
41+
{
42+
"Ref": "AWS::Region"
43+
},
44+
":",
45+
{
46+
"Ref": "AWS::AccountId"
47+
},
48+
":application/",
49+
{
50+
"Ref": "MyApplicationForEnv1F597ED9"
51+
},
52+
"/environment/",
53+
{
54+
"Ref": "MyEnvironment465E4DEA"
55+
},
56+
"/configuration/*"
57+
]
58+
]
59+
}
60+
}
61+
],
62+
"Version": "2012-10-17"
63+
},
64+
"PolicyName": "MyUserDefaultPolicy7B897426",
65+
"Users": [
66+
{
67+
"Ref": "MyUserDC45028B"
68+
}
69+
]
70+
}
71+
}
72+
},
73+
"Parameters": {
74+
"BootstrapVersion": {
75+
"Type": "AWS::SSM::Parameter::Value<String>",
76+
"Default": "/cdk-bootstrap/hnb659fds/version",
77+
"Description": "Version of the CDK Bootstrap resources in this environment, automatically retrieved from SSM Parameter Store. [cdk:skip]"
78+
}
79+
},
80+
"Rules": {
81+
"CheckBootstrapVersion": {
82+
"Assertions": [
83+
{
84+
"Assert": {
85+
"Fn::Not": [
86+
{
87+
"Fn::Contains": [
88+
[
89+
"1",
90+
"2",
91+
"3",
92+
"4",
93+
"5"
94+
],
95+
{
96+
"Ref": "BootstrapVersion"
97+
}
98+
]
99+
}
100+
]
101+
},
102+
"AssertDescription": "CDK bootstrap stack version 6 required. Please run 'cdk bootstrap' with a recent version of the CDK CLI."
103+
}
104+
]
105+
}
106+
}
107+
}

packages/@aws-cdk-testing/framework-integ/test/aws-appconfig/test/integ.environment-grant.js.snapshot/cdk.out

+1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-appconfig/test/integ.environment-grant.js.snapshot/integ.json

+12
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

packages/@aws-cdk-testing/framework-integ/test/aws-appconfig/test/integ.environment-grant.js.snapshot/manifest.json

+131
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)